EXTREMITIES, LIMBS
Upper extremities
Bruise-like pain in the joint of the shoulder, esp. after a fit of passion.
Aching, pressive, and shooting pain in the arms.
Cramp-like pain in the hands, which with difficulty suffers the fingers to be opened; agg. when at rest.
Pulling in the tendons of the thumbs.
Lower extremities
Pain in the coxo-femoral joint, as if it were fastened with an iron clasp, the pelvis and sacral region, with pains extending from the lumbar region to the legs.
Tensive lancination, in the lumbar region and of the hips, esp. when lying on the back.
Pain (in the r. thigh) while walking, as if the psoas muscles were too short; on stooping it ceased, but began again when he commenced to walk.
(Spontaneous dislocation of the coxo-femoral joint.).
Want of flexibility in the knee, which prevents the bending of it.
Cramps in the legs.
Shootings in the legs, esp. during repose.
Stitches in the knee-joints.
Sensation of coldness in the knees (in the morning).
Great heaviness and trembling of the legs.
The feet go to sleep (first the l., then the r. foot).
Swelling of the feet.
Tearing in the soles of the feet during repose.
